Initial Warfarin Dosing Recommendation
For most healthy outpatients requiring anticoagulation, start warfarin at 5 mg daily, which achieves therapeutic anticoagulation within 4-6 days with an acceptable safety profile. 1
Standard Dosing Algorithm
For Healthy Outpatients
- Start with 5 mg daily for the first 2 days, then adjust based on INR measurements rather than using estimated maintenance doses 2, 1
- This approach produces satisfactory anticoagulation within 4-6 days in most patients 1
- The American College of Chest Physicians endorses this as the standard approach, balancing efficacy with safety 2
Alternative Higher-Dose Approach
- 10 mg daily for 2 days can be considered for otherwise healthy outpatients when faster anticoagulation is desired 2, 3
- This achieves therapeutic INR faster (4.2 vs 5.6 days) with 86% reaching therapeutic range by day 5 compared to 45% with 5 mg dosing 1, 3
- However, clinical outcomes (bleeding, thromboembolism, mortality) are identical between approaches, so the faster time to therapeutic range provides no mortality or morbidity benefit 1
- The 10 mg approach causes more rapid protein C depletion, creating theoretical transient hypercoagulability, though this is mitigated by concurrent heparin 3
For High-Risk Patients
- Use 2-4 mg daily for elderly, debilitated, or patients at increased bleeding risk 1
- Elderly patients typically require approximately 1 mg/day less than younger patients 1
Concurrent Heparin Management
When immediate anticoagulation is needed, administer heparin concurrently with warfarin for at least 4 days. 1
- Start warfarin on day 1 or 2 of heparin therapy rather than delaying 2, 3
- Continue heparin until INR has been therapeutic (2.0-3.0) for 2 consecutive days 3
- Early INR elevation reflects only factor VII and protein C depletion, not full anticoagulation—full effect requires factor II depletion taking 4-5 days regardless of initial dose 1

Special Population: Cancer Patients
For cancer patients requiring long-term anticoagulation for VTE treatment, warfarin dosing follows the same initial approach but requires adjustment to maintain INR 2-3 2. However, note that current guidelines favor DOACs or LMWH over warfarin for cancer-associated thrombosis when appropriate 2.
Critical Pitfalls to Avoid
- Never assume therapeutic anticoagulation based on early INR elevation alone—this only reflects factor VII depletion, not full anticoagulant effect 1
- Do not discontinue heparin prematurely—wait for 2 consecutive therapeutic INRs, not just one elevated value 1, 3
- Avoid routine pharmacogenetic testing for initial dosing decisions, as this is not recommended by guidelines 2
- Recognize that unexpected dose-response fluctuations occur due to dietary changes, drug interactions, poor compliance, or alcohol consumption 1
- Do not use loading doses exceeding 10 mg, as these provide no clinical benefit and increase bleeding risk 4
Evidence Quality Note
The 5 mg starting dose recommendation comes from the highest quality guideline evidence (American College of Chest Physicians 2012, Grade 1B for INR targeting) 2 and is reinforced by the most recent American College of Cardiology guidance 1. While the 10 mg approach achieves faster INR elevation, the lack of improved clinical outcomes makes the 5 mg approach the safer default choice for most patients 1.
